- Synopsis
- A Faraway Country is an examination of the Czech underground movement known as the Charter 77 – an informal civic initiative in communist Czechoslovakia from 1976 to 1992, part of the Communist Soviet bloc. The film shows interviews with members of Charter 77, and others, describing first-hand the totalitarian communist regime.
